FHEM Forum

FHEM => Frontends => TabletUI => Thema gestartet von: DocCyber am 11 Juni 2016, 20:21:26

Titel: [GELÖST!]Wie data-background-color bei Pagebutton-Widget unverändert halten?
Beitrag von: DocCyber am 11 Juni 2016, 20:21:26
ich möchte nochmals nachhaken und formuliere die Frage neu...:
Wenn ich für einen Pagebutton ein farbiges Hintergrundicon definiere und dann den Pagebutton anklicke, wird die festgelegte Farbe "überschrieben". Bei Klick auf einen anderen Pagebutton wird die ursprünglich festgelegte Ringfarbe des ersten Pagebuttons aber nicht wieder hergestellt. Das ist mir aber wichtig!
Wie kann ich das erreichen?



Ursprünglicher Fragetext:
In einem pagebutton widget (v. 2.2) möchte ich Folgendes realisieren:
Es soll ein Icon in einem Ring dargestellt werden.
Die Farbe des Icons soll z.B. grau sein.
Die Farbe des Rings zeigt einen Status an und soll vom Reading eines Devices abhängen (ich nenne sie hier mal device-color)

Sobald und solange der pagebutton aktiv ist (angeklickt bzw ausgewählt), soll temporär
a) die Farbe des Icons von grau nach weiß, und
b) die Farbe des Rings von device-color nach weiß wechseln.

Der Fall a) klappt prima.
Die Ringfarbe wird aber nur zu Beginn korrekt dargestellt, aber beim Klick wechselt die Ringfarbe nach orange und device-color wird beim "Verlassen" des Pagebuttons nicht wieder hergestellt.

Vermutlich ist es nur eine Kleinigkeit, aber ich hänge seit Stunden an diesem Fall und komme ich nicht weiter.
Unter ist mein Code. Könnt ihr bitte helfen?

<div data-type="pagebutton"
data-device="alarmsystem"
data-get="alarmState"
data-states='["okay", "attention", "alert"]'
data-icon="fa-bell"
data-on-color="white"
data-off-color="gray"
data-background-icon="fa-circle-thin"
        data-background-colors = '["gray", "yellow", "green", "blue"]'
data-active-pattern = ".*alarm.html"
data-url="#alarm.html"
data-load="#alarm"
class="bigger">
</div>


Titel: Antw:Wie data-background-color bei Pagebutton-Widget unverändert halten?
Beitrag von: DocCyber am 15 Juni 2016, 08:46:21
das kann nicht realisiert werden!

https://forum.fhem.de/index.php/topic,50945.msg462197.html#msg462197 (https://forum.fhem.de/index.php/topic,50945.msg462197.html#msg462197)